2 Experimental design Robert A. Millikan
Robert A. Millikan used his experimental design to test the charge of the electrons that were in the oil droplets that he evaporated this method was called oil-drop. this device allows the oil drops to fall between two plates with an electric field under it to test the charge of the electrons.

3 The Change in the Previous model
Millikan found that the rapid evaporation of the water droplets made measurement difficult and the results erratic. In 1909 he observed that the charge on any drop was an integral multiple of fundamental value. By balancing charged oil droplets between an electric field and gravity. He proved that the electron was fundamental particle with a fundamental charge.

4 How Did His Experiment Change the Atomic Model
Millikan contributed to finding the charge of the electron He did this by using the famous “Oil Drop Experiment” in 1909 He created a more efficient process in comparison to the process made by H.A. Wilson who used water over oil. Water evaporated too quickly to get good results, (evaporated in seconds). Oil lasted for hours at a time. Due to the long lasting evaporation time of oil Millikan could get better results. Millikan did not directly contribute to the model of atom but did help future scientist change the atomic model.
